President Cyril Ramaphosa again demonstrated his weak and spineless leadership to a corruption weary nation when he announced yet another judicial commission of inquiry into allegations of political interference and organized crime in the SA Police Service.
Ramaphosa placed Police Minister, Senzo Mchunu on special leave – with full pay – and appointed Prof Firoz Chachalia as acting police minister – with full pay. The taxpayer will now foot the bill for two police ministers while actual policing crumbles in South Africa.
After promising the nation a “New Dawn” in 2018 – following nine years of unrestrained theft, fraud, money-laundering and racketeering – facilitated by his predecessor Jacob Zuma – Ramaphosa now takes full ownership of his personally created State Capture 2.0.
Despite repeated promises, Ramaphosa refuses to act decisively against corruption. His motivation for inaction has become patently clear – the protection of ANC cadres. Ramaphosa has repeatedly put the interest of the ANC before the plight of SA’s citizens.
Parliament must call for a vote of no confidence in President Ramaphosa. The country has lost confidence in his failed leadership. SA’s BEE billionaire president appears more obsessed with burnishing his globalist credentials than fulfilling his elected responsibilities.
Establishing commissions of inquiry is Ramaphosa’s way of kicking the can down the road. He lacks the courage to make the hard decisions. Past experience indicates, nothing will come of this commission of inquiry. Reports from two previous commissions were ignored.
Justice Raymond Zondo handed Ramaphosa the Reports of the Judicial Commission of Inquiry into State Capture three years ago. Ramaphosa did nothing about it. The Zondo Commission cost taxpayers R1 billion. None of its recommendations were implemented.
Ramaphosa also ignored the 2024 findings of the Commission of Inquiry into Crime Intelligence corruption by the National Anti-Corruption Advisory Council (NACAC). As a result, the top leadership of the Crime Intelligence Unit was arrested for corruption recently.
In November 2024, Ramaphosa addressed a NACAC dialogue in Johannesburg. He said, “If corruption is not arrested or stopped, the greatest damage will not be in the funds that are stolen…or the jobs that are lost, it will be in the damaging of our democracy. It will be in making our people have less confidence and less trust in our democracy.”
Ramaphosa’s speech to NACAC is a self-fulfilling prophecy. His failure to act against corruption within his ranks has damaged SA’s democracy. Citizens no longer trust the democratic process to address the challenges of poverty, unemployment and crime.
This is evidenced by the fact the majority of eligible voters did not bother to vote in the May 2024 General Elections – which incidentally, cost the ANC its majority in Parliament.
Ramaphosa is the facilitator of State Capture 2.0. He misuses his authority to get rid of those who warn about corruption in government while protecting the corrupt in the ANC criminal enterprise. Several ANC state officials are implicated in serious corruption.
Corruption, theft, tender-fraud, money-laundering, racketeering and the gross mismanagement of state resources has skyrocketed under Ramaphosa’s failed leadership. The country faces economic decline because of the ANC’s disastrous Marxist policies.
Ramaphosa and his ilk are not fit to lead South Africa. He has failed the people of SA and must resign immediately. The billionaire president and the ANC millionaires created through tender-fraud and looting of tax-payers funds must be rejected by the people of SA.
